Latest Patents

Kazuo Suzuki holds a patent for a "Waveform Signal Processor with Selective Sampling." This invention is designed to perform digital processing of cyclical waveform signals that include random noise with high accuracy and reliability. The processor samples cyclical waveform signals multiple times and utilizes the obtained sampling values to perform a Fourier Transform for various cycles. By determining the phase angle of a pre-selected frequency component in the Fourier series, the processor specifies a sampling point at the same phase for all cycles. The average of the sampling values at this phase is then calculated and output, ensuring high-quality signal processing.

Career Highlights

Throughout his career, Kazuo Suzuki has worked with prominent companies such as TDK Corporation and Nihon Techno Bute Limited. His experience in these organizations has allowed him to refine his skills and contribute to advancements in technology.
